The Institute of Cost and Works Accountants of India (ICWAI) is a statutory Professional body established on May 28,1959 under the Cost and Works Accountants Act, 1959 enacted by the Parliament of India to regulate the profession of Cost and Management Accountancy in India. The ICWAI is a Founder Member of International Federation of Accountants(IFAC), Confederation of Asian and Pacific Accountants(CAPA), South Asian Federation of Accountants(SAFA). . G.N. Venkataraman has been elected President for the year 2009-10. The main office is situated in Kolkata, and operates through four regional councils (Kolkata, Chennai, Delhi and Mumbai), and a number of chapters elsewhere in India and abroad.

[edit] International Recognition

The international Chartered Institute of Management Accountants, (CIMA) and ICWAI allow mutual advanced entry for students into both of the accountancy bodies’ professional examinations. There are similar arrangments with the Institute of Management Accountants (IMA) in the United State, the ICPA in Australia the Institute of Internal Auditors(IIA), in the United States, and the The Association of Chartered Certified Accountants, Glasgow

[edit] Membership examinations

The ICWAI has three levels of exams for membership :

  1. Foundation Course(One group with four papers)
  2. Intermediate Course (Two groups of three papers each)
  3. Final Course (Two groups of four papers each)

3 years of supervised practical training is also required.

[edit] Certified Accounting Technician Course

The Institute has also introduced the Certified Accounting Technician Course (CAT), a one year program with two levels: -Foundation Course (Entry Level) and Competency Level.

[edit] Standards and guidelines

The Institute has issued 8 Cost Accounting Standards (CAS), and 4 Management Accounting Guidelines.

On December 1,2009 [1]The Ministry of Corporate Affairs of the Government of India has asked the Institute of Cost and Works Accountants of India (ICWAI) to prepare a cost accounting standard on climate change — the first of its kind globally.

[edit] Official Organ

The Management Accountant is the official organ of the Institute and one of the most valued professional journals in India in its field. It has an active circulation of around 30,000 copies per month, both among the students and members of the Institute and also institutional subscribers consisting of leading corporate houses, Universities and Institutes, professional and regulatory bodies in India and abroad. Two articles published in 1996-97 have ranked among the best 10 articles on Management Accounting published in the world by International Federation Of Accountants.

[edit] Proposal of Change of Name

The Institute's proposal for a Change of name to "The Indian Institute of Cost & Management Accountants" (IICMA) was accepted in principle by the government in 2009. [2]

[edit] Student organization

Students of the institute are organized in the FESCA (Forum for Elite Students of Cost Accounting), founded in 1996 , and SAMA (Students' Association of Management Accountants). founded in 2008 .
